Output 86920a3ad9c16fcd6ba3177c84219c9ac30026beeffd084512bc411871f9640c:5

value
329900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05624d1f3b2afb4fabac877437a278f1bd321b27 OP_EQUAL
address
M8PdNUpZRK8jfH4BFDcCd6wM9rnTJ5wQUt
transaction
86920a3ad9c16fcd6ba3177c84219c9ac30026beeffd084512bc411871f9640c
spent
true